Q: Is 136,374,598 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 136,374,598 is a composite number.

Why is 136,374,598 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 136,374,598 can be evenly divided by 1 2 1,373 2,746 49,663 99,326 68,187,299 and 136,374,598, with no remainder.

Since 136,374,598 cannot be divided by just 1 and 136,374,598, it is a composite number.
